Understanding Hybrid and Electro-Hydraulic Systems

Hybrid hydraulic systems merge energy storage and hydraulic actuation to reduce energy waste. Electro-hydraulic systems, on the other hand, use electrical components such as servo valves, sensors, and variable-speed pumps to control hydraulic flow more efficiently. Together, these systems deliver higher precision, smoother performance, and energy savings.

A typical electro-hydraulic setup includes pumps powered by electric motors, fluid lines that control motion, and smart sensors that monitor system conditions. These systems are used in industrial presses, agricultural machinery, and mobile hydraulic vehicles. They reduce fuel consumption, minimize heat losses, and allow predictive maintenance through advanced sensors.

For technicians, knowing how these components interact is crucial. While traditional hydraulics rely mostly on mechanical power, hybrid and electro-hydraulic systems require a deeper understanding of both fluid dynamics and electronic controls.

Key Differences Technicians Must Know

Repairing a modern hydraulic machine is no longer about replacing hoses and seals alone. Hybrid and electro-hydraulic systems introduce new layers of complexity. One of the biggest differences lies in the use of variable-speed pumps. These pumps adjust their speed based on demand, reducing energy loss but making troubleshooting more technical. Faults in motor controllers or sensors can easily appear as hydraulic failures.

Another major change is the inclusion of accumulators and energy recovery systems. These components store hydraulic energy for later use. If a fault occurs in this circuit, it can lead to unexpected pressure spikes that damage hoses or seals. This makes preventive maintenance and regular hose inspections more important than ever.

The role of smart sensors and control valves also changes how technicians approach diagnostics. An error code from a pressure sensor could indicate a clogged valve, fluid contamination, or an electrical communication issue. Repairing these systems requires both hydraulic and electrical know-how.

Common Problems in Hybrid and Electro-Hydraulic Systems

While hybrid and electro-hydraulic systems bring advantages, they also introduce unique failure modes. Hose leaks, fluid contamination, and over-pressure remain common, but there are additional risks that stem from electrical control issues. For instance, if an electronic valve amplifier malfunctions, it may cause erratic actuator movement or uneven pressure distribution across the system.

Variable-speed pump failures are another area of concern. When the drive motor operates outside its intended speed range, the pump can experience cavitation or overheating. These issues often damage hydraulic hoses and fittings over time. Poorly maintained accumulators can also result in unstable pressure, reducing hose lifespan and system reliability.

Thermal management deserves special attention. Hybrid systems can generate more localized heat due to electric motors and power electronics. Without proper cooling, hoses may soften or crack, increasing the risk of leaks.

Practical Service Guidelines for Technicians

Successful service of hybrid and electro-hydraulic systems depends on preparation and attention to detail. Before any maintenance, technicians should review schematics to understand the flow path and control sequence. This helps identify how electronic controls interact with the hydraulic circuit.

During hose replacement, it is critical to match the original specifications exactly. Differences in hose length, diameter, or bend radius can cause turbulence or pressure drops. Technicians should also check for interference with electrical wiring or nearby heat sources. Once a new hose is installed, performing a full pressure test ensures no hidden leaks exist.

Monitoring system temperature and pressure readings after repair is equally important. Abnormal spikes or vibrations often point to misconfigured electronic controls or partially blocked fluid paths. Keeping a record of replaced hoses, service intervals, and pressure readings builds a valuable maintenance history that supports predictive repair planning.

The Role of Training and Continuous Learning

Technicians who service modern hydraulic equipment must keep up with ongoing changes in technology. Hybrid and electro-hydraulic systems blend fluid power with electronic control logic. This demands new training that covers variable-speed drives, control software, and power electronics. Understanding how accumulators, sensors, and pumps communicate within the system is essential to avoid costly diagnostic mistakes.

Certifications from recognized fluid power institutions help build credibility and technical skill. Learning to interpret fault codes, use diagnostic tools, and work safely with both electrical and hydraulic components strengthens a technician’s expertise. As more industries adopt hybrid machines, demand for skilled professionals who understand both sides of these systems continues to rise.
